Slovakia Land prices continue upward trend LAND prices in Slovakia have been rising due to increased demand and, according to real estate agents, this trend is set to continue, the SME daily wrote.
Not only land zoned for construction, but also for agriculture has become more expensive.
Shortly after Slovakia became a member of the EU, farmer subsidies, which are paid per hectare, rose tenfold.
